§ 15-190. Person or persons to be designated by warden to execute sentence; supervision of execution; who shall be present. (a) Correction custody personnel or some other reliable person or persons to be named and designated by the warden from time to time shall cause the person, convict or felon against whom the death sentence has been so pronounced to be executed as provided by this Article and all amendments thereto.
